Mastering Your Money: A Guide to Personal Finances

Taking control of your finances can seem daunting, but it's essential for financial freedom. Personal finance 101 is all about developing smart habits that empower you to control your money effectively. It starts with creating a detailed budget that outlines your income and expenses. This helps you discover areas where you can cut back and allocate your funds wisely.

Saving should be a priority in your financial plan. Aim to strive for a percentage of your income each month, even if it's a small amount. This creates a safety net for unforeseen events.

Finally, practice responsible spending by making conscious decisions. Avoid impulse buys and think about the value of each item before you purchase it. By following these simple principles, you can lay a strong foundation for long-term financial health.

Break Free from Debt: Strategies for a Financially Secure Future

Taking control of your finances and achieving financial freedom starts with tackling debt head-on. A strong plan is essential to break the cycle of debt and pave the way for a brighter, more secure future. One effective approach is to establish a detailed budget that tracks your income and expenses. This will help you spot areas where you can cut back spending and direct more funds towards debt repayment. Additionally, consider researching different debt consolidation options, such as balance transfers or debt negotiation programs. Remember, seeking professional financial advice can provide valuable guidance and support throughout your journey to financial security.

The Power of Compound Interest

Compound interest is a powerful financial concept that boosts your wealth over time. It works by earning interest on both your initial investment and the accumulated interest. Imagine a snowball rolling down a hill, gathering more snow as it goes, ultimately becoming much larger than its original size. This is similar to how compound interest works. The earlier you start investing and the longer your money has to grow, the greater the potential for exponential growth.
